I've never had an issue with the reliability of RoboCopy. I have used 
ScriptLogic's Secure Copy, which I believe is now a Dell product through 
the Quest acquisition. Great, product, but I wouldn't say it was more 
reliable, just easier to use and had a few specific features that we 
liked. One of which was the multi-threaded option. At that time, RoboCopy 
didn't have the /MT switch.

Subject:        Robocopy reliability



Having a discussion with the boss on how we should do something I 
suggested robocopy. His reply was a strict "NO". Reasoning was that it's 
not reliable. He said "I've seen it break".

So my question is have you seen it break? Is robocopy any more or less 
reliable than built in copy? I did point out that robocopy is built in to 
windows as well at least for Windows7. Didn't seem to help.
